What is a Atomic Unit of Force?
The Atomic Unit of Force is a unit of force used in atomic physics, equal to roughly 82 nanonewtons.
What is a Decanewton?
The Decanewton (daN) is a unit of force equal to 10 newtons.
How to Convert Atomic Unit of Force to Decanewton
To convert Atomic Unit of Force to Decanewton, multiply the Atomic Unit of Force value by 8.23872e-9.
